A vibrant community flourishes here. This is the North Shore Islamic Center. It’s a place of worship and so much more. The North Shore Islamic Center wasn’t always here. It was established to meet a need. A need for a dedicated space for Muslims particularly the youth. They needed a place to learn connect and practice their faith. The center aims to create an inclusive community. A place where individuals can deepen their understanding of Islam. They can develop a strong Islamic identity.

The North Shore Islamic Center offers educational programs social activities and spiritual guidance. This empowers the youth to become confident ambassadors of Islam. Dedicated community members and volunteers work passionately. They provide a nurturing environment for personal growth spiritual development and community service. The center’s philosophy is built on four pillars: knowledge spirituality community and service. Knowledge enlightens the path to spiritual growth in Islam. Spirituality strengthens the connection of the soul to Allah. Community is essential. Muslims pray together break fast together. Islam is indeed a community. Service to others is a duty for every Muslim.

Did you know the North Shore Islamic Center boasts a diverse community? Over 62 different nationalities are represented. Over 1200 men and women attend the weekly Jumma prayer service. An impressive 60 percent of the community is under 34 years old. The center offers various services including guidance on taking the Shahada marriage and funeral arrangements. The weekly lectures exploring the Quran’s timeless wisdom are a highlight. These lectures take place between Maghrib and Isha prayers.
